Enlivened by friendly owner Édouard Vermynck, this place feels like a party, where conversations, fueled by a great wine list, leap between tables. Look forward to dishes like irresistibly rich pork rillettes from Perche in Normandy, oyster mushrooms sauteed in finely chopped garlic and parsley, and andouillette (chitterling sausage) and chicken with morel mushrooms in cream sauce. All mains are served with sides of hot crispy frites, portions are huge, and the chocolate mousse is required (though the tarte Tatin with raw cream is excellent too).
